As Our New Personal Support Worker, You Will
  • Demonstrate awareness of resident-centered care topics (e.g., infection control, continence care, oral/skin care, resident safety, nutrition, dementia, etc.)
  • Be skilled and able to prioritize and properly complete tasks effectively without compromising the care and compassion provided to residents even when under stress.
  • Follow the Plan of Care, observe and report any substantial changes in resident’s care, overall health, documents change into the system and communicate to the Neighbourhood Coordinator or village Registered team member.
  • Respect the rights and dignity of all residents, families, team members, and visitors to the Village and address any requests with professionalism and care.
  • Support and embrace our resident-centred social culture and be proud to deliver the highest quality of service to our residents, visitors, and team members through comprehensive and effective support.
